Pluto TV provides access to more than 100 free sources of news, sports, TV shows, music and more than 1,000 movies that can be added via the Roku channel store. As with cables and satellite menus, scroll through categories and choose what you want to see or hear (no need to install additional apps). Channel categories include news, sports (including boxing and wrestling), comedy, geek/gaming, lifestyle/style, and even music and radio. There are also 4K channels (if you have a compatible Roku device and TV). With many selections live (the guide on the screen is set to your local time), the program or music may already be in progress. However, on-demand movie offerings start when selected. Tubi TV (pronounced Toovey) is a free ad-supported channel with a rich library of MGM, Paramount and Lionsgate movies, as well as numerous TV shows. Tubi's offerings are divided into genres such as action movies, comedies, documentaries, dramas, horrors, as well as foreign films, movies for children, and many other genres. There are two great category titles: highly rated on Rotten Tomatoes, not Netflix. The Tvi TV menu on the screen is similar to the Netflix menu, which includes a continue watching option that allows you to pick up where you're interrupted if you're interrupted. Tubi TV doesn't have original shows or the latest movies and doesn't offer 4K viewing options, but there's a lot of great contentLook that you missed or are an old favorite. If you're a fan of cult status B movies and old TV shows, Shout Factory TV is a free ad-supported channel that you can add via the Roku channel store. Shout Factory has a library of big movies and TV shows including action, adventure, comedy, cult, documentary, drama, horror, martial arts, music and westerns. Watch classic episodes of MS3TK (Mystery Science Theater 3000) and movies from Roger Corman's legendary work. If you're a Power Rangers fan, check out the Super Sentai episode - the original Japanese version of the series with English subtitles. You can also check out Steve Martin's great classic stand-up comedy and replays of classic variety TV shows from Glen Campbell Good Time Hour and The Red Skeleton Show. Shout Factory TV also has an original series: Backlot features behind-the-scenes information from selected classic cult movies and TV shows. If you're an anime fan, you should check out Crunchyroll, which you can download for free through the channel store. Once installed, you have the option to see the basic service for free or go to either premium ($6.95 per month) or premium plus ($11.95 per month) subscription service. The Basic service allows you to watch limited anime and live action content (dramas and displays) in regular commercials. The premium option offers ad-free access to crunchyroll's entire film and TV library, as well as new episodes of some Japanese anime and TV shows just minutes after they were broadcast on Japanese television. Premium Plus notches it with discounts on products sold onStore and VIP access to Japanese anime creators attending fan conventions. If you're not sure which display option is right for you, take advantage of our free 14-day free trial. If your audience only watches occasionally, you're fine with free ad support, limited access options. Whether you're a full-on tech geek or not tech savvy but want answers, TWiT (Technology of the Week) is a free ad-supported channel available through the Roku Channel Store that offers both live and recorded content that you might need. TWiT's best show for non-techies is Tech Guy with Leo Laporte, which is live on Saturdays and Sundays from 2pm to 5pm EST/EDT. The show includes an overview of the week before's key technical news, followed by an easy-to-understand analysis followed by a call-in for viewers. Other shows that have been live or recorded throughout the week include iOS Today, All About Android, Ham Nation, Google this week and Windows Weekly. If you like travel and sports Red Bull TV, it's an excellent channel to add to your Roku viewing experience. It focuses on extreme adventure sports such as off-road bikes and motoring, cliff diving, climbing, skiing, snowboarding, flying and surfing. Red Bull TV also includes music, dance and culture categories to be exposed to competitions and festivals around the world. In addition to recorded trips and events, you can also access selected live events, original series, and see what was currently recorded while streaming. Red Bull TV is more than just a regional sports channel or ESPN, it's a combination of non-traditional sports and adventure that makes for a great viewing experience that can be installed through the Channel Store.
